Невозможно сохранить приток данных на постоянном диске на компьютере GCP с использованием docker роя (не Kubernetes или InfluxDB Enterprise) - PullRequest
1 голос
/ 17 января 2020

Я запускаю стек TICK на вычислительном движке GCP через docker swarm, но у меня возникают проблемы с хранением данных InfluxDB в отдельном месте, поэтому при перезагрузке виртуальной машины или при сбое роя docker данные не исчезнут

В моем файле Tick.yaml для сервисов я использую следующий код для притока базы данных:

influxdb:
image: influxdb
deploy:
  replicas: 1
  placement:
    constraints:
      - node.role == manager
  restart_policy:
    condition: on-failure
volumes:
  # Mount for influxdb data directory
  - influxdb-data:/storage/influxdb
ports:
  # The API for InfluxDB is served on port 8086
  - "8086:8086"

Я проверил документацию, настроил файл конфигурации и кучу других вещи, но не могу заставить его работать. Был бы признателен за помощь, если у кого-то есть идея, где может быть проблема.

...